(a) For each primary or election, election officers and clerks shall receive compensation from the board of elections which appointed them, as follows:\n1. Each judge of election, $150.\n2. Each inspector of election, $125.\n3. Each clerk of election, $100.\n4. Each voting machine monitor, $100.\n(b) Each of the election officials whose compensation is provided for in subsection (a) shall be entitled to compensation in the amount of $20 for each instructional meeting which they attend.\n(c) In addition to the compensation provided by subsection (a) of this section, each election official shall be compensated an additional $10 for each shift worked which shift commences on or after 6:00 p.m.
